This published paper from Craig Volden (UVA Batten School), Alan Wiseman (Vanderbilt University Political Science), and Jonathan Wai (University of Arkansas) identifies a rise in educational polarization among members of the U.S. Congress mirroring the educational polarization in the American mass public.

This paper in Legislative Studies Quarterly by Jeremy Gelman (UNR Political Science) and sponsored by Center for Effective Lawmaking examines how laws are created by studying seven modern landmark laws enacted during various policymaking windows. thelawmakers.org/legislative-re…
